Assessment of eustachian tube dysfunction using theETDQ-7 questionnaire and its relationship with impedanceaudiometry

Introduction: Eustachian Tube Dysfunction is a prevalent pathology in the general population, with a higher prevalence in children than in adults. Eustachian Tube Dysfunction results in inadequate ventilation of the middle ear and mastoid, which can lead to multiple symptoms and diseases such as hearing loss, recurrent serous otitis media, chronic otitis media, retraction and perforation of the tympanic membrane, and eventually the formation of cholesteatoma. Methods: A descriptive, cross-sectional observational study was conducted, in which 91 patients with symptoms of Eustachian tube dysfunction were evaluated. The Eustachian Tube Dysfunction Questionnaire (ETDQ-7) was administered, with a minimum score of 7 and a maximum score of 49. Results: In our study, 82.5% of the patients had a total ETDQ-7 score greater than 14.5. Tympanometry revealed a Type A curve in most patients in both ears, with 48.8% in the right ear and 61.5% in the left ear. Regarding the relationship between the ETDQ-7 and tympanometry findings, among patients with a score greater than 14.5, a Type A tympanometric curve was more frequently observed in the right ear (43.9% of cases), and in the left ear, 56.4% of those with an ETDQ-7 score above 14.5 presented a Type A curve on tympanometry.
